The ACST 1211B-24A High Power AMC is a high-performance active multiplication chain module designed for generating stable, high-power millimeter-wave signals at extremely high frequencies. Built for advanced applications including imaging systems, spectroscopy, and high-frequency communication links, it integrates precision frequency multiplication and amplification within a compact, rugged enclosure to ensure reliable operation and consistent output performance.

General Specifications:

Device Type: High Power Active Multiplication Chain (AMC)
Model Number: 1211B-24A
Output Frequency Range: 264 to 396 GHz
Input Frequency Range: 11 to 16.5 GHz
Multiplication Factor: 24×
Input Port: SMA (female)
Output Port: WR-2.8 waveguide (UG-387/U-M flange)
Input Power: 0 to +5 dBm
Output Power: +3 to +10 dBm
Typical Output Power: ~+6 dBm
VSWR: ≤ 2.5:1
Supply Voltage: 12 V DC (typical)
Power Consumption: ~25 W typical
Attenuation Control: Not specified (external control recommended if required)
Operating Temperature Range: 0°C to 50°C
Storage Temperature Range: -20°C to 70°C
Package Type: Sealed metallic module with integrated RF and DC interfaces
Mechanical Size: Approx. 140 × 95 × 200 mm (excluding connectors)
Weight: ≤ 2.5 kg
Waveguide Interface: WR-2.8, UG-387/U-M standard flange
